State Counsellor arrives in Bangkok to attend 35th ASEAN Summit

State Counsellor Daw Aung San Suu Kyi arrived in Bangkok yesterday afternoon by special flight to attend the 35th ASEAN Summit and Related Summits. She is in Thailand at the invitation of General Prayut Chan-o-cha (Retd), Prime Minister of the Kingdom of Thailand.


The State Counsellor and party were seen off by Union Minister from the Office of the State Counsellor U Kyaw Tint Swe, Union Minister from the Office of the Union Government U Min Thu, Nay Pyi Taw Council Chairman Dr Myo Aung and wife, Ambassador of Thailand to Myanmar Mrs. Suphatra Srimaitreephithak and officials at the Nay Pyi Taw International Airport.


Her entourage included Union Minister for International Cooperation U Kyaw Tin and officials. Union Minister for Investment and Foreign Economic Relations U Thaung Tun who was is also part of the delegation was already in Thailand on 30 October to attend the ASEAN Economic Community (AEC) Council Meeting and Regional Comprehensive Economic Partnership (RCEP) Ministerial Meeting.


The State Counsellor and party arrived in Bangkok, at 2:05 pm local time. They were welcomed by Deputy Prime Minister of Thailand and Minister of Public Health Mr Anutin Charnvirakul, Myanmar Ambassador to Thailand U Myo Myint Than and wife, military attaché Brig-Gen Khin Zaw, officials of the Myanmar embassy and responsible officials at Don Mueang International Airport.


The State Counsellor and party then proceeded by motorcade and arrived at the Athenee Hotel where they will be staying during the visit.
